Mica

usgb/ˈmaɪkə/
noun

A type of rock that can split into very thin, shiny sheets.

The shiny specks in the granite countertop are flakes of mica.

Industrial Use

Mica is mainly used in electronic and electrical devices due to its insulating properties.

Illustration for Industrial Use
The mica in your hair dryer prevents electrical shocks.

Sheet Appearance

Mica appears as translucent, layered sheets that can be peeled apart.

Illustration for Sheet Appearance
She peeled off a sheet of mica from the rock, marveling at its transparency.

Cosmetic Use

Mica powder is often used in makeup for its shiny, glittery effect on the skin.

Illustration for Cosmetic Use
The eyeshadow's shimmer comes from finely ground mica.
